B.Sc. (Hons.) in Agriculture at JRU Overview
Jharkhand Rai University offers B.Sc. (Hons.) in Agriculture at UG level. The duration of Jharkhand Rai University B.Sc. (Hons.) in Agriculture is of 4 years. In order to get admission to Jharkhand Rai University B.Sc., students must fulfil the basic eligibility criteria. The total tuition fee for Jharkhand Rai University B.Sc. (Hons.) in Agriculture is INR 3,20,000. Other than this, students can go through the page for more details on Jharkhand Rai University B.Sc. courses:

No, you cannot become a lawyer without a Law degree. You mandatorily need to obtain degrees such as BA/BCom/BSc/BBA LLB or LLB in order to be a lawyer in India. To become a lawyer, one must first complete three-year or five-year LLB from a recognised university and possess degree certificate. Then, they must enrol themselves in local Bar Council of the concerned state and enrolled as an advocate. Within two years of the enrolment, they must appear and clear AIBE in order to be eligible to practise anywhere in India.

As an Agriculture student, you can opt for various job sectors in India such as Pharmaceuticals, Research, Forest Services, Banks, etc. These sectors hire Agriculture students for multiple job roles such as Forest Officer, Farming Manager, Breeder, Quality Analyst, Nursery Manager, Land Geomatics Surveyor, and more. As a Forest Officer in India, you can expect a starting salary of INR 3.8 LPA. Though the salaries may vary depending on various factors including geographical location, designation, skills, and experience.
